Hey dude ... play open e .. for some 8 notes then .. e on 7th fret on a string ... then e on 2 fret on d string the e on 9th fret on G string ... then e on 5th fret b string then open e on e string again ... So do this for all notes .. and keep listening .. withing some 1 week u'll know the entire fretboard and the sounds ......... It really helps ...

its a good thing that even though uve just been playin for 2 months u are interested in developing ur ear more than just tryin to play chromatics at 200 bpm. one more advice i would give u is to sing out the chords and notes u play..when u want are practicin.. then sing out random melodies..and try to play it on the guitar.. this way u will be able to play what u are hearin in ur head.. that will ultimately help u to phrase and improvise.
